NYC Department of Correction Notification of a Death in Custody


Statement from NYC Correction Commissioner Stanley Richards:

“We are deeply saddened by the passing of Mr. Rodriguez. Our entire Department mourns his loss. We share our deepest condolences to Mr. Rodriguez’s loved ones during this difficult time. We will conduct a thorough investigation in coordination with the appropriate city and state authorities.”

Background from the NYC Department of Correction:

Mr. Christopher Rodriguez, age 36, was observed to be in medical distress in his housing area at the Outposted Therapeutic Housing Unit at Bellevue and was pronounced deceased at approximately 8:39 am this morning.

The Department has notified the Remediation Manager, Federal Monitor, the Board of Correction, the State Attorney General’s Office, the City Department of Investigation, the State Commission of Correction, the Office of Chief Medical Examiner, the Bronx, Queens and Brooklyn District Attorneys and Mr. Rodriguez 's attorney.

Mr. Rodriguez self-reported his race as Black.
